IFA honours Laois farmer

Tommy Wilson is pictured with his family receiving Honorary Life Membership from the Irish Farmers Association (l-r): Colm Wilson, Paddy Wilson, Francis Gorman (IFA President), Mrs Kathleen Wilson, Tommy Wilson, Barry Wilson, Lorraine Wilson, Declan Wilson and Laois IFA County Chairperson Henry Burns.
A LAOIS farmer has been honoured for his unwavering life-time work and support with his local branch of the Irish Farmers Association (IFA).
Tommy Wilson has been an active member of the Vicarstown and Laois branch of the IFA for many years.
At a special ceremony to acknowledge his lifetime connection with the association he was presented with an award in recognition of “his outstanding commitment, dedication and contribution to Laois IFA and his local branch”.
